Here are the best vitamin B12 injection sites for each method: Subcutaneous B12 injection sites Usually, the best places to give yourself a B12 shot subcutaneously are the abdomen, thigh, and upper arm, as you can see in this illustration: Although not shown above, the buttock is another good site for B12 shots
